The price of Lithium Iron Phosphate (LFP) battery cells for stationary energy storage applications has dropped to around $40/kWh in Chinese domestic markets as of November 2025. These cells are further integrated into battery enclosures, which house 5-6 MWh of cells in 20-foot containers.

Most homes and small businesses pay between $6,000 and $23,000 for everything. This covers the battery, inverter, labor, and other parts. A normal 11.4 kWh battery costs about $9,041.
